The Morley class this week was about tone, and capturing a likeness of an individual using only tone. I really understood this, mostly as the tutor was very helpful and started us off with very pixellated black and white photograph, so no 3 dimensional issues to contend with.
( The sketch in the upper right corner was me trying to capture the design lines on a dress that one of my classmates was wearing).
As this was charcoal, I tried to protect it on the way home and got another faint, inverted impression of the same photograph.
This was a useful lesson as it also showed me where I had not included enough contrast of tone in a couple of blocks made for the round robin challenge this month.
